Key to Axonopus

Poaceae

Axonopus

Copy permalink to share

1 Spikelets 1.5-2.8 mm long.
  2 Upper floret distinctly shorter than the upper glume; glume apex acute, not overtopped by silky hairs; culm nodes usually densely pubescent; leaf margins ciliate; leaf blades on fresh plants often appearing “wavy”
  2 Upper floret approximately equal in length to the upper glume; glume apex blunt to subacute and overtopped by silky hairs; culm nodes usually glabrous; leaf-margins eciliate (may be hairy near the base); leaf blades on fresh plants not appearing “wavy”
